Özet

Nickel-vanadium binary coating was electrochemically deposited on a titanium in view of its (Ti/NiV) possible application as electrocatalytic material for the hydrogen evolution reaction (HER). It was characterized using cyclic voltammetry (CV), scanning electron microscopy (SEM) and energy dispersive X-ray analysis (EDX). The electrocatalytic activity of Ti/NiV was studied in 1 M KOH solution using cathodic current–potential curves. The nickel-vanadium coating increases the electrocatalytic activity of the copper electrode for the HER. It is related to the surface morphology as well as synergistic interaction of Ni and V.

 

Keywords: Nickel-vanadium coating; Electrochemical deposition; Electrocatalysis; Hydrogen evolution reaction.
